Effect of Covid-19 Pandemic on Shrimp Farming at Navsari, Gujarat, India

Niharika P. Shah,
N. C. Ujjania,
Unnati R. Patel

Abstract: The lockdown on account of the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) adversely impacted the food production sector including aquaculture globally. Unfortunately, it coincided with the major shrimp farming season in India which contributes 60% of the national annual shrimp production hence the impact was substantial. Shrimp farmers follow the different management practices in shrimp farming operations like seed, feed, probiotics, medicine, disruptions in the supply chain, transportation, harvesting and marketing.… Show more
